Creating an Effective Link Building Strategy for SEO

Creating an Effective Link Building Strategy for SEO


Link building is a fundamental part of any successful SEO strategy. It involves acquiring high-quality backlinks from other websites to improve your site's authority, visibility, and search engine rankings. However, not all links are created equal, and an effective link-building strategy requires careful planning and execution.


In this article, we’ll explore what link building is, why it’s important, and how to create a strategy that drives results.


What is Link Building in SEO?


Link building is the process of earning hyperlinks from other websites to your own. These hyperlinks, or backlinks, act as votes of confidence, signaling to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y.

Why is Link Building Important for SEO?


1. Improved Search Rankings

Backlinks are one of Google’s top-ranking factors. A strong backlink profile can significantly boost your website’s position in search results.

2. Increased Referral Traffic

Links from reputable websites can drive traffic to your site, providing new opportunities for engagement and conversions.

3. Enhanced Domain Authority

Acquiring links from authoritative domains strengthens your site’s authority, making it more competitive in your niche.

4. Building Relationships and Exposure

Link building often involves outreach, which can help you build partnerships and increase brand visibility within your industry.


How to Create an Effective Link Building Strategy


1. Set Clear Goals


  • Define what you want to achieve with link building. Goals may include:
  • Improving search rankings for specific keywords.
  • Increasing domain authority.
  • Driving referral traffic.

2. Identify Linkable Assets


  • Create content worth linking to, such as:
  • High-quality blog posts or articles.
  • Infographics or visual content.
  • Research studies or case studies.
  • Interactive tools or calculators.

3. Understand Your Target Audience


Knowing your audience helps you determine the type of content they’re likely to engage with and share. Conduct market research to identify their interests and preferences.

4. Research Competitor Backlinks


Use tools like Ahrefs, SEMrush, or Moz to analyze your competitors' backlink profiles. Identify which sites are linking to them and consider how you can earn similar links.

5. Develop Outreach Campaigns


Outreach is key to building relationships and earning links. Common approaches include:

Guest Blogging: Write articles for other websites in your niche, including links back to your site.

Broken Link Building: Identify broken links on other sites and suggest your content as a replacement.

Resource Page Outreach: Reach out to websites with resource pages relevant to your content.


6. Leverage Social Media and Networking


Share your content on social media platforms to increase visibility and encourage backlinks. Networking with industry influencers can also lead to valuable link-building opportunities.

7. Focus on Quality Over Quantity


Avoid the temptation to build as many links as possible. Instead, prioritize:

  • Links from high-authority domains.
  • Links that are contextually relevant to your content.
  • Natural, organic link placements.

8. Monitor Your Backlink Profile


Regularly check your backlink profile using tools like Google Search Console or third-party platforms. Look for:

  • New links to your site.
  • Lost links that may need to be recovered.
  • Toxic links that could harm your rankings.

9. Avoid Black-Hat Tactics


Stay away from practices like buying links, using private blog networks (PBNs), or engaging in excessive link exchanges. These tactics can result in penalties from search engines.


Examples of Effective Link Building Tactics


1. Content Marketing

Publish shareable and valuable content, such as tutorials, guides, or trending topics.

2. Skyscraper Technique

Find high-performing content in your niche, create a better version, and reach out to sites linking to the original.

3. Local Link Building

Partner with local organizations, directories, or businesses to acquire backlinks.

4. Collaborate with Influencers

Work with influencers or thought leaders in your industry to promote your content and earn backlinks.


Measuring the Success of Your Link Building Strategy


Track key metrics to evaluate the effectiveness of your strategy:

Number of Backlinks: Monitor the quantity of backlinks your site acquires over time.

Domain Authority (DA): Check if your DA improves as a result of your link-building efforts.

Organic Traffic: Analyze whether referral traffic from acquired links is increasing.

Keyword Rankings: Observe improvements in your rankings for targeted keywords.
